Paperback. Condición: New. Print on Demand. This book explores the ways in which modern dermatological pathology has influenced the treatment of skin diseases. It examines the historical evolution of dermatological knowledge and therapeutic practices, highlighting the significant advancements made in recent years. The author del…ves into the intricate relationship between the pathology of skin diseases and their successful treatment, showcasing how our understanding of the underlying causes and mechanisms of these conditions has led to more effective and targeted therapies. The book provides a comprehensive overview of the major skin diseases, their clinical manifestations, pathological characteristics, and current treatment options. It discusses the role of various therapeutic modalities, including topical and systemic medications, phototherapy, and surgical interventions, in managing these conditions. The author emphasizes the importance of a multidisciplinary approach to dermatological care, incorporating insights from pathology, immunology, and other relevant fields. This book is a valuable resource for dermatologists, residents, and students seeking to enhance their knowledge and clinical skills in the diagnosis and management of skin diseases. It offers a comprehensive and up-to-date perspective on the field, highlighting the transformative impact of modern pathology on dermatological therapeutics.
